Job Description

A local Community Bank is looking to add a Compliance Analyst to our team. This role would be responsible for supporting the development and implementation of the Bank's BSA/AML program to ensure compliance with the Bank Secrecy Act, USA Pat Act, and all other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) laws and regulations; supports the Bank Secrecy Act training effort for staff personnel; responds to BSA/AML questions. Responsibile for the identification, measurement, and monitoring of BSA/AML/OFAC risks.

* Assists with the annual BSA risk assessment and advises management on the development of policy, procedures, systems controls and training to address those risks.
* Conducts reviews of customer accounts and investigates suspicious or unusual customer activity for identified medium and higher-risk customers independently.
* Review suspicious activity detected by the use of automated system reports, other reports/customer statements, and report unusual activities in the form of a Suspicious Activity Report (SAR) filing.
* Ensure that 314(a) requests, Currency Transaction Reports (CTRs) and SARs are completed accurately and completely and filed.
* Develop, maintain, and coordinate a BSA/AML and OFAC training program. Maintains all BSA/AML and OFAC training records.
* Prepares and reports developments on significant BSA matters.

* Must have 3+ years working in the BSA area in a bank.
*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
